The folder contains the following publications by Cherns, arranged by year:

1962: "The Social Setting of Ergonomic Problems" reprinted from Ergonomics, Vol.5, No.1 Jan.1962

1967: "The problems facing the Social Science Research Council of Britain in its first year of existence", reprinted from Social Sciences Information / Information sur les Sciences Sociales, Vol. VI, 1 Feb. 1967; "Research in universities, independent institutes and government departments: Eleven contributions to a discussion"

1968: document based on a Seminar given by Charns at Loughborough University on 14th and 15th December, 1968; printed document entitled "The use of the useful"

1969: document entitled "Ideology, Crisis and Organisational Psychology", Dec.1969; "Social Psychology and Development", Bulletin of the British Psychological Society 22 ,1969; lecture, "The Social Sciences", given by Cherns at a Futures Staff Training Seminar, Luxembourg, 27-31 October 1969

1970. "Applied Sociology"; "A Role for Social Scientists in Organizational Design" by P.A. Clark and A.B. Cherns; "Social Sciences and Development", UNESCO 13 May 1970; "Social Sciences and Policy" reprinted from The Sociological Review Monograph No.16, Sept.1970; photocopy document of an address given by Cherns entitled "Social Research & Social Welfare"; review essay entitled "The Relationship of Social Science to Governmental Policy", April 1970
